Astar Network is a smart contract hub leveraged by decentralized apps (dApps) in the Web 3.0 ecosystem, with support for both EVM and WASM virtual machines. Astar is a scalable platform used by dApp developers to lower costs and improve interoperability, including via the use of Layer 2 features such as Plasma and zero-knowledge rollups.

It is intended to be a companion network to Moonbeam, where it will provide a permanently incentivized canary network. New code will ship to Moonriver first, where it can be tested and verified under real economic conditions. Once proven, the same code will ship to Moonbeam on Polkadot.
